Details: RENISHAW HALL - home of the Sitwell Famly
Open 21st April-1st October. Admission charged.

The family home of the Sitwells since 1625, Renishaw is a fascinating and beautiful house, still occupied and cared for by Sir Reresby Sitwell.

The art gallery features a changing collection and the museum holds memorabilia of the famous literary Sitwells, Edith, Osbert and Sacheveral.

Renishaw is open to the public Friday to Sunday in the spring and summer - check the website for exact times.
